A PROCLAMATION Against CONVENTICLES Edinburgh the eight day of April one thousand six hundred and sixty nine THe Lords of His Majesties Privy Council considering how far the keeping of Conventicles is contrair to Law and tends to the disturbance of the peace and quiet of the Kingdom and that notwithstanding thereof Conventicles are keeped and frequented in the Shires of Lanerk Air Renfrew and Stewartry of Kirkcudbright Have therefore thought fit to prohibite and discharge Likeas they do hereby prohibite and discharge all Heretors whatsoever within the foresaids Shires and Stewartry to suffer or perinit any Conventicles or private Meetings upon pretence of or for religious Worship to be keeped within their Houses or in the Lands belonging to them Certifying them if they shall contraveen that each Heretor in whose Bounds or Lands any Conventicles shall be keeped shall be fined in the sum of fifty pounds Sterling money toties quoties And ordains these presents to be printed and published at the Mercat Cross of Edinburgh and at the Mercat Crosses of Air Renfrew Lanerk Kirkcudbright and other places needful that none pretend ignorance Al. Gibson Cl. S ti Concilii EDINBVRGH Printed by Evan Tyler Printer to the King 's most Excellent Majesty 1669.
